Type Species
The type species (lectotype) of the genus Dumontia is Dumontia incrassata (O.F.Müller) J.V.Lamouroux.

Status of Name
This name is currently regarded as a synonym of Devaleraea ramentacea (Linnaeus) Guiry.

Basionym
Fucus ramentaceus Linnaeus

Type Information
Type locality: [No locality given in the original publication.]; (Linnaeus 1767: 718) Lectotype: LINN; 1274.82 (Spencer & al. 2009: 250) Notes: Lectotype chosen by L.M. Irvine is the top left specimen.Type is shown at http://linnean-online.org/13612/ where it indicated that it is probable that the specimen was collected by J.D. Koenig.
